🤓 Nerd Verdict
Updated: March 31, 2026
The Bose QuietComfort Ultra Earbuds (2nd Gen) are a top choice for those prioritizing comfort and advanced noise cancellation, though they come with a hefty price tag. These earbuds excel in sound quality and fit, making them a standout product in the premium earbud market.
✅ Strengths
- These earbuds offer exceptional noise cancellation, as noted by multiple reviewers including Lifehacker and Androidpolice. The secure fit and customizable wing tips are praised by publications like The Verge and PCMag, ensuring they stay in place even during intense workouts. The built-in wireless charging is a convenient feature, as highlighted by Androidpolice.
⚠️ Weaknesses
- The touch controls are overly sensitive and can be frustrating, as mentioned by several reviewers across different publications. The battery life is relatively short at just 6 hours, which is a drawback for long-duration use, as pointed out by Lifehacker and PCMag. The high price point of $299 may be a deterrent for some, especially given the competition from other premium options like Sony WF-1000XM5.
💡 Bottom Line
If you prioritize comfort and advanced noise cancellation, these earbuds are worth the investment. However, if you value a longer battery life and less sensitive controls, you might want to consider other options. The $299 price tag is steep, so buyers should carefully weigh these factors against their specific needs.
